Cost-Effective Cost Plans
While many couples seek stunning engagement rings without breaking the bank, cost-effective pricing choices for synthetic diamond rings have become a popular solution. These lab-created gems typically cost 20-40% less than their natural counterparts, making them attainable to a more extensive variety of budgets. The price advantage comes from lower production costs and reduced mining expenses, permitting consumers to invest in larger or higher-quality stones without financial strain. This affordability has made synthetic diamonds an attractive choice for millennials and first-time buyers who prioritize both aesthetics and budget. Therefore, the jewelry market has seen a shift, with more couples welcoming these cost-effective alternatives without reducing beauty or style.

Technological Advancements in Creating Diamonds
Advancements in technology have transformed the method of diamond manufacturing, making it more efficient and accessible than ever before. Approaches such as High Pressure High Temperature (HPHT) and Chemical Vapor Deposition (CVD) have surfaced as primary methods for creating synthetic diamonds. HPHT simulates the natural conditions under which diamonds form, while CVD allows for the growth of diamonds from a gas phase, enabling greater control over quality and size. These innovations have significantly reduced production expenses and periods, enabling manufacturers to create diamonds that are almost indistinguishable from their mined counterparts. As a result, the quality of synthetic diamonds has improved, attracting consumers seeking both affordability and sustainability without sacrificing on aesthetic appeal.
The Environmental Footprint of Laboratory-Created Gems
The advent of synthetic diamonds has not only transformed the jewelry market but also raised critical questions about their environmental impact. Unlike traditional diamond mining, which often results in significant ecological disruption, lab-created gems require significantly fewer natural resources. The process of creating synthetic diamonds typically uses less water and emits fewer greenhouse gases. Moreover, there is no risk of habitat destruction or pollution associated with mining operations. However, the energy consumption of production facilities must be considered, as it can vary significantly depending on the source of energy used. In summary, lab-created diamonds present a more sustainable alternative, appealing to environmentally conscious consumers seeking to lessen their ecological footprint while enjoying the beauty of fine jewelry.

What Certifications Can Synthetic Diamonds Receive?
Synthetic diamonds can be certified by several organizations, including the Gemological Institute of America (GIA), International Gemological Institute (IGI), and the Gem Certification and Assurance Lab (GCAL), ensuring quality and authenticity for consumers.
